Unable to see desktop
Hello. I'm having problems with seeing my desktop. When I start my computer, I cant see anything, only the background. I cant see the short-cuts or even the start bar thats supposed to appear on the bottom of the screen. It's just blank, except for my screensaver.
However when I opened my task manager through the control-alt-delete button, I tried to manually open a program from there. When I opened a random program, everything reappeared again like normal. However another problem came up. I love playing online games, and it says it cannot connect to the internet. However the internet works since I can browse through websites normally.
I checked the process section on my task manager and it was loading less programs then before, like something is missing. I also noticed when before the short-cuts appeared that the explorer.exe process wasnt on the list of processes, and that when they did appear, it was there again. Any help please?

Open Task Manager
Click File>New Task (Run)
type in: sfc /scannow
(space between sfc and /)
click ok
Insert XP CD if sfc requests it and reboot when it's done.
Scanned for malware lately?
